cant clear codes
 
I have a 2006 4runner 209566k miles
4.0 v6
Last night went out to start truck and it started then shut off
the normal idiot lights lit up
code p0102, p0037 and code p0057 showed up
Tried to clear and there is a nogo
had a new mass air installed and 2 o2 sensors.
Still not doing anything, she is in safe mode
no downshift no passing gear nothing
have attempted to reset ecu and so forth.
while running the maf shows.11 snapping the throttle it stays the same
the exhaust smells really funky....Help:fish2:

Just a guess!
 
Hi! I’m sorry to hear about your problem and I am no certified mechanic by any means but to me, it sounds like an air / exhaust problem. I have done a lot to my intake and my entire intake manifold is custom built. Typically, your car cannot start without a MAF sensor. I believe I saw you replaced a couple o2 sensors as well. I would take a voltimeter and double check everything you have replaced. Make sure it’s all plugged in the right way and is getting a good connection. I have a 2015 but just speaking via engines, sensors can keep them down for a while. If you have already double checked the sensors, I would verify there are no leaks in your intake and exhaust. A vacuum leak in your intake and cause your car to turn over but immediately die, as it recognizes that are is something leaking. I think the exhaust is the same but I’ve never had exhaust problems. I hope any of this helps, once again I’m not 100% sure on any of these things but I’d thought I’d share my opinion in case it could help. Good luck! Keep us updated!
